

/*******************************************************/
/************************** CONTENT HOMEPAGE ********************************/
/*******************************************************/

/********** 3 BLOCKS ************/

/*commun aux 3 blocs*/
div.blocRaccourcis {
 float: left;
 background: #fff url("../images/content_home_3blocs_fd.gif") 0% 37px repeat-x;
}
div.blocRaccourcis a {
 display: block;
 font-size: 12px;
 color: #27AAE0;
 text-decoration: none;
 text-align: right;
 padding: 0 15px 0 0;
 background: url("../images/puce_bleue.gif") 100% 5px no-repeat;
}
div.blocRaccourcis a:hover {
 color: #92A3B3;
 background: url("../images/puce_grise.gif") 100% 5px no-repeat;
}

/* bloc comment ca marche*/
div#marche {
 width: 225px;
 margin: 0 20px 25px 0;
}
div#marche p {
 font-size: 11px;
 color: #92A3B3;
 margin: 5px 10px 0 12px;
 padding: 0;
}
div#marche a { margin: 20px 10px 0 12px;}

/* bloc prix */
div#prix {
 width: 250px;
 margin: 0 20px 0 0;
}

div.tarif_pays{
 float: left;
 width: 240px;
 margin: 5px 0 0 0;
}
div#prix img {float: left;}
div#prix img.drapeau {float: left; margin: 0 8px 0 12px;}
div#prix p.pays {
 float: left;
 width: 140px;
 font-size: 11px;
 color: #92A3B3;
 margin: 0;
 background: url("../images/hz_fd.gif") 0% 10px repeat-x;
}
div#prix p.tarif {
 float: right;
 width: 60px;
 text-align: right;
 font-size: 12px;
 font-weight: bold;
 color: #27AAE0;
 margin: 0;
 padding: 0;
}
div#prix a {float: right; margin: 18px 10px 0 12px;}

/* bloc actu */
div#actu {
 width: 230px;
 margin: 0 0 0 0;
}
div#actu p {
 font-size: 11px;
 color: #92A3B3;
 margin: 0 10px 0 12px;
 padding: 0;
}
div#actu p.date {font-weight: bold; margin: 5px 10px 0 12px;}
div#actu p:first-line {font-weight: bold; margin: 0px 10px 0 12px;}
div#actu a { margin: 20px 10px 0 12px;}


div#content_right img.pubhome {
margin: 0px 0px 5px 0px;
}

